Afghanistan reports 58 new COVID-19 cases
13 Apr 2020
The total number of COVID-19 cases in Afghanistan has jumped to 665, with 58 new positive cases recorded within the past 24 hours.
Public Health Ministry Spokesman Wahidullah Mayar said authorities recorded the new cases in various provinces including capital Kabul.
He added 28 cases were registered in Kandahar, 13 cases in Kabul, seven cases in Helmand, six cases in Nimruz, three in Takhar and one case in Kunduz province.
Meanwhile, Herat diagnostic lab reported to have recorded seven new cases out of 28 suspected samples.
21 people have so far died of the COVID-19 and 38 others recovered, according to the health ministry.
